The Village by the Sea by Anita Desai is a poignant tale of survival and determination. Set in a small coastal village in India, the novel revolves around siblings Hari and Lila, who take on adult responsibilities to support their struggling family. As their mother battles illness and their father succumbs to alcoholism, the children must navigate poverty, societal challenges, and personal growth. Desai’s evocative prose vividly portrays the beauty and struggles of rural life, offering a deeply moving exploration of resilience, love, and hope. The story is a celebration of the strength found in familial bonds and human spirit.
